The Department of Computer Science and Engineering, since its inception in 2025, has always attracted the best of engineering aspirants from all over the North Odisha. It is successful in producing skilled and competent Computer Engineers and Entrepreneurs ready to satisfy the needs of the industry and society at large.
The Department is equipped with adequate infrastructure to support academic, research and extra-curricular activities for the all-round development of our students with well-qualified, skilled and experienced faculty members. The department frequently organizes workshops, invited talks, seminars regularly for the benefit of the student and faculty community.

            Computer Science Engineering (CSE) is an academic programme which integrates the field of computer Engineering and Computer Science. The programme, which lays emphasis on the basics of computer programming and networking, The said topics are related to computation, algorithms, programming languages, program design, computer software, computer hardware etc.
